Rep Shagaya Picks APC Form, as Top Stakeholders Push for Reelection

Member Representing Ilorin West/Asa Federal Constituency, Mukhtar Shagaya, has picked the All Progressives Congress (APC) expression of interest and nomination form in Abuja.

The move marks his formal entry into the reelection race and signals strong confidence in his chances of returning to the Federal House of Representatives for a second term.

Shagaya’s decision to file for reelection comes on the heels of widespread endorsement from key stakeholders across Ilorin West and Asa. Communities have united behind him, demanding his return to the green chamber.

thequickpr.com also privy of notable stakeholders supporting Shagaya’s reelection bid, including Alhaji Baba Olosasa, a respected community figure whose endorsement carries significant weight in the constituency. The lawmaker also gained the support of APC Ilorin West Integrity Elders under Chairmanship of Alh. Abdulraheem Apo; Ilorin West Ward Secretaries, and a host of others.
